Output 048a704bbda2893330fc5e20b6c2845ca30774140da609bfc55839727d5e5d85:0

value
4294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58265e3fa695c8481e291c84e66300945b47e6a8 OP_EQUAL
address
39j7MHqy9yuJDqNGZsD586V48LFm6ymMwa
transaction
048a704bbda2893330fc5e20b6c2845ca30774140da609bfc55839727d5e5d85
confirmations
173388
spent
true